All Saints (music)

All Saints was a British all woman pop music group, named after a station on London's Docklands Light Railway. Members were, the sisters Nicole[?] and Natalie Appleton[?], with Melanie Blatt[?] and Shaznay Lewis[?].

They got together in 1993 and highlights include a cover of Red Hot Chilli Peppers Under the Bridge[?] and their collaboration with William Orbit on their Saints and Sinners[?] album. Lowlights include the universally panned film, Honest[?] directed by ex-Eurythmics Dave Stewart[?]. They split in 2001 after much speculation and rumour. Nicole and Natalie are now in their newly reformed group "Appleton".
